Well, without any big releases since March I only expect sales to go down. So if NPD data next month show a number of around 70k I wouldn't be too surprised.



Remember that ioi is still trying to collect more data to make his predictions accurate. If the stores he has data from sell unusually well one week, his numbers might be skewed. And we won't know how close he is to NPD until NPD releases their numbers. But last month his numbers were pretty good. Remember, wanting 100% accuracy on any site won't happen. Even Media Create and Famitsu have differing numbers for Japan's weekly data.

Yep, SSJ, it's true that the sales numbers sites and companies rely on each other to a greater or lesser degree: Media Create knows its numbers are largely correct because it aligns closely with Famitsu, VGChartz knows its numbers are close to correct because they align with NPD, and so forth. However, each of these sites has its own counting methods, and while they may use the other sites as a fact-checker, it's highly unlikely that all of them are wrong when they reach similar conclusions. Possible, just highly unlikely.
